[ptp-user] Delayed startup of PTP resource managers

I noticed that if I have a PTP resource manager running when I shutdown 
Eclipse, that it does not automatically start until I switch to the PTP 
runtime view. I can see the delayed startup if I have some perspective 
other than the PTP runtime perspective, such as the C/C++ perspective open 
when I shutdown Eclipse. When I restart Eclipse, the resource managers do 
not attempt to start until I switch to the PTP runtime perspective.

Is this an effect of Eclipse only loading the PTP plugins when the PTP 
runtime perspective is opened? Is the intention that the user should 
switch to the PTP runtime perspective to start the resource managers 
before using any other perspective that relies on PTP resource managers?
